Monday, April 27, 2026 | Indiana, PA - The Indiana boys' tennis team defeated Central Valley 4-1 in the opening round of the WPIAL AA Championships on Monday at home on the White Township courts.
Muhammad Abulaila got things started for IHS, sweeping his opponent 6-0, 6-0 in a near-perfect match. He was a force on the court, utilizing his aggressive topspin all-court game to defeat his opponent.
Jonas Vick and Andrew Manzek followed up with a 6-3, 6-0 win at second doubles. After settling down in the first set, they moved right through their opponents in the 2nd. Manzek's shot placement, Vick's volleys, and their excellent team play got Indiana the second win.
Micah Weigner and Nick Lamantia won at first doubles to get the 3rd point for Indiana, 6-3, 6-0. Both players used their speed to close off balls at the net and played consistently from the baseline.
Evan Riffer played a hard-fought match at first singles, losing to Cody Clayton 3-6, 3-6. Riffer served well, and his deep topspin game was effective but came up just short.
Michael Dubetsky defeated Hunter Hazelwood at second singles, 6-2, 7-5. Dubetsky held off the hard-hitting Hazelwood with a mix of defense and his own aggressive, consistent baseline play, moving his opponent all over the court.
Up Next
IHS Tennis will play South Park away on Thursday at 3:30 for a spot in the WPIAL AA Semifinal.
